Montmirail (Marne) — commune in northeastern France

Montmirail is a small commune in the Marne department of northeastern France, noted for its rural setting, local history, and typical Champagne-region landscapes and village heritage.

Montmirail is a rural commune located in the Marne department in northeastern France. Like many small communes in the region, it functions as the basic unit of local government and is set within the broader agricultural plains and rolling hills of the historic Champagne area. The village serves as a local centre for surrounding farms and hamlets.

Geography and landscape

Montmirail lies in a largely rural landscape characterized by cultivated fields, hedgerows and small woodlands. The immediate surroundings support mixed farming; vineyards occur in parts of Marne, though not all communes are inside the Champagne viticultural zone. The setting provides a typical example of northeastern French countryside: quiet lanes, a compact village core, and views over patchwork farmland.

History and development

The village has medieval origins common to many settlements in the Champagne region. Over centuries Montmirail developed around a parish church, local markets and agrarian life. Its historical fabric includes traditional houses, a town hall and commemorative monuments reflecting nineteenth- and twentieth-century events that affected rural France.

Local life, economy and heritage

The economy is primarily agricultural, with farms producing cereals, oilseeds and livestock. Local services cater to residents: a mairie (town hall), a church, and small shops or markets in and around the commune. Heritage features often draw modest interest from visitors: village architecture, war memorials and walking routes across the countryside.
